http://www.ongamers.com/articles/sons-of-starcraft-premieres-next-week/1100-63/

I am happy to announce that next week Sons of Starcraft will begin airing on onGamers. Sons of Starcraft is a labor of love by director Jeff Alejos, who has spent the last couple of years creating a fantastic documentary about Dan ‘Artosis’ Stemkoski and Nick ‘Tasteless’ Plott.

I met Jeff Alejos last year at an esports event and immediately liked him as a person. During later conversations with him it became apparent that progress on the movie was slow, the scope of the movie had increased dramatically and expenses had piled up - Jeff is an artist and had devoted everything he had to making a great movie. A while back we decided to help out with funding so Jeff could staff up and get back to full time production. Fast forward till now and Jeff is excited to show the result of all the hard work next week.

Sons of Starcraft will debut as episodic content over the next four weeks, Jeff and his team are hard at work making the finishing touches. Next year the movie will be available as a feature length movie to backers of the Kickstarter project and on Netflix.
